About Leighton, AL
Leighton is a small community located in Alabama with a population of 711 residents according to the latest US Census Bureau American Community Survey data. The median household income is $33,214 per year, which is 56% below the national median of $75,149. The median age of 48.2 years is notably older the US median age of 38.9 years, suggesting a more established community with a higher proportion of long-term residents.
Housing Market Overview
The housing market in Leighton features a median home value of $85,300, which is 65% below the national median of $244,900. This makes Leighton one of the more affordable markets in the country, potentially attractive for first-time homebuyers. Median monthly rent is $436, 63% below the national average of $1,163/month. Of the 459 total housing units, 66% are owner-occupied (236 units) and 34% are renter-occupied (122 units). The balanced mix of owners and renters indicates a diverse housing market.
Economy & Employment
The local economy in Leighton shows an unemployment rate of 7.1%, which is significantly above the national rate of 3.7%, suggesting economic challenges in the area. The poverty rate stands at 24.5%, above the national average of 12.4%. Workers in Leighton have an average one-way commute time of 23.2 minutes.
